>>>     You can ignore this, it's not a problem. It just means that when 
>>> the
>>> kernel finished loading, no driver had yet been loaded for the virtual
>>> block device. But that's fine, the driver is in the initrd and will be
>>> loaded later.

>     I am also seeing this.  I think somewhere in the kernel boot 
> messages you should see something like:
>
> WARNING: Failed to register Xen virtual console driver as 'tty1'
>
> Basically, the domU isn't crashed, it just isn't properly connected to 
> the console, so you can't see anything.  I'm not sure what the problem 
> is; we are trying to track it down internally.  I'll let you know when 
> we find something.
